木曜日, 6月 09, 2022

コムテック ZDR035のAVI動画からGPSデータ他を抽出

 ZDR035のビューアー(ZDR-Viewer Type07 Ver2.0.1)で見てもマップを見ることが出来ません。GoogleマップAPIの仕様変更の為と思われますが、Ver2.0.1の更新日が2022/2/25なので更新に時間が掛かり過ぎているようです。他に使える汎用ソフトが無いか検索してみても見つかりません。kenwood route watcher ii で可能との投稿がどこかに有ったので(Ver 1.0.57.1)で試してみたけど、動画は見れますがマップ表示は駄目でした。無料版のDashcam Viewer(Ver 3.8.5)も同様にマップ表示は駄目でした。※Plus版は$35

--
ZDR-Viewer Type07 更新日:2022/6/24 バージョン:2.0.2
Googleマップが表示されるようになりました。
--

ふと動画をWindows Media Player(12.0.19041.1706)で見てみたら画面にGPSデータ他が表示されることに気付きました。

Play ZDR035 video on WMP
--
別途、GPSデータを抽出出来ないかを検索していたら下記を見付けた。
ExifTool 12.14で対応しているみたい。現在の最新版は12.42です。ExifToolを見てみると下記の様に書いてありました。
やり方は後で調べてみよう。
--
>exiftool [*OPTIONS*] [-*TAG*...] [--*TAG*...] *FILE*...
>exiftool -a "-gps *" -ee video.mp4
-a: 重複するタグの抽出を許可する
-ee: 埋め込みファイルから情報を抽出します

下記でテキストファイルに書き出してみました。※長いので後半を切ってます。
>
exiftool -a "-gps *" -ee video.avi > export.txt


ExifTool Version Number         : 12.42
File Name                       : 20220606_142621_F_Nor.AVI
Directory                       : .
File Size                       : 52 MB
File Modification Date/Time     : 2022:06:06 14:26:20+09:00
File Access Date/Time           : 2022:06:09 15:12:52+09:00
File Creation Date/Time         : 2022:06:09 14:32:47+09:00
File Permissions                : -rw-rw-rw-
File Type                       : AVI
File Type Extension             : avi
MIME Type                       : video/x-msvideo
Frame Rate                      : 27.5
Max Data Rate                   : 106.4 kB/s
Frame Count                     : 840
Stream Count                    : 3
Image Width                     : 1920
Image Height                    : 1080
Stream Type                     : Video
Video Codec                     : H264
Video Frame Rate                : 27.5
Video Frame Count               : 840
Quality                         : 10000
Sample Size                     : Variable
BMP Version                     : Windows V3
Image Width                     : 1920
Image Height                    : 1080
Planes                          : 1
Bit Depth                       : 24
Compression                     : H264
Image Length                    : 6220800
Pixels Per Meter X              : 0
Pixels Per Meter Y              : 0
Num Colors                      : Use BitDepth
Num Important Colors            : All
Stream Type                     : Audio
Audio Codec                     : PCM
Audio Sample Rate               : 44100
Audio Sample Count              : 1347584
Quality                         : 10000
Sample Size                     : 4 bytes
Encoding                        : Microsoft PCM
Num Channels                    : 2
Sample Rate                     : 44100
Avg Bytes Per Sec               : 176400
Bits Per Sample                 : 16
Stream Type                     : Text
Codec                           : 
Stream Sample Rate              : 27
Stream Sample Count             : 840
Quality                         : 10000
Sample Size                     : Variable
Text                            : ZDR035:2022-06-06 14:26:21 X:-0.01 Y:-0.00 Z: 0.00 028.0T 12.9V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18325k
Text                            : ZDR035:2022-06-06 14:26:21 X:-0.01 Y: 0.00 Z:-0.00 028.0T 12.9V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18325k
Text                            : ZDR035:2022-06-06 14:26:21 X:-0.01 Y: 0.00 Z:-0.00 028.0T 12.9V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18325k
Text                            : ZDR035:2022-06-06 14:26:21 X:-0.02 Y: 0.00 Z:-0.00 028.0T 12.9V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18046k
Text                            : ZDR035:2022-06-06 14:26:21 X:-0.01 Y: 0.01 Z: 0.00 028.0T 12.9V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18118k
Text                            : ZDR035:2022-06-06 14:26:21 X:-0.00 Y:-0.01 Z: 0.00 028.0T 13.1V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18118k
Text                            : ZDR035:2022-06-06 14:26:21 X:-0.00 Y:-0.01 Z: 0.00 028.0T 13.1V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18118k
Text                            : ZDR035:2022-06-06 14:26:21 X: 0.00 Y:-0.00 Z:-0.00 028.0T 13.1V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18118k
Text                            : ZDR035:2022-06-06 14:26:21 X: 0.00 Y:-0.00 Z:-0.00 028.0T 13.1V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18118k
Text                            : ZDR035:2022-06-06 14:26:21 X: 0.00 Y: 0.00 Z: 0.00 028.0T 13.1V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18118k
Text                            : ZDR035:2022-06-06 14:26:21 X: 0.00 Y: 0.00 Z: 0.00 028.0T 13.1V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18118k
Text                            : ZDR035:2022-06-06 14:26:21 X: 0.00 Y: 0.00 Z: 0.00 028.0T 13.1V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18118k
Text                            : ZDR035:2022-06-06 14:26:21 X:-0.00 Y: 0.00 Z: 0.00 028.0T 13.1V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18162k
Text                            : ZDR035:2022-06-06 14:26:21 X:-0.00 Y: 0.00 Z: 0.00 028.0T 13.1V G  33.5527483 N  130.4002 E 4km/hE:255 M:255 EM:255 SA:12 V:103 S:18215k

WMPの画面に表示されるテキストと同じものが抽出出来ました。NMEA形式に変換出来るかも。もう少し検索してみたら誰かがツールを作って無いかな?

--

ZDR-Viewer Type07 は下記が対応機種です。

対応機種:ZDR 035 / 035KT-P / 025 / 025KT / 016 / 610D / AG422-DRC

--

参考になりそうなサイト

--
ffmpegの出力をリダイレクトでファイルに書こうとしても書けません。標準出力と標準エラー出力の両方をリダイレクトしてファイルへ出力するには「2>&1」を行末に付ければ良いらしい。
>ffmpeg -i file.avi > test.txt 2>&1

下記に一部だけ貼り付けます。太字にした部分を見ると、このファイルに字幕(Subtitle)は無いらしい。ffmpegは今回の用途には使えないみたいだ。字幕って色々あるらしく難しい。

Input #0, avi, from '20220606_142621_F_Nor.AVI':
  Duration: 00:00:31.11, start: 0.000000, bitrate: 13325 kb/s
  Stream #0:0: Video: h264 (High) (H264 / 0x34363248), yuv420p(tv, bt709, progressive), 1920x1080, 12125 kb/s, 27.50 fps, 27.50 tbr, 27.50 tbn
  Stream #0:1: Audio: pcm_s16le ([1][0][0][0] / 0x0001), 44100 Hz, stereo, s16, 1411 kb/s
  Stream #0:2: Subtitle: none, 29 kb/s
At least one output file must be specified

--

水曜日, 6月 01, 2022

eQSLの重複 (Duplicate)

 1日でeQSLが17枚も届いたのでおかしいなと思ったら2局からの重複カードがいっぱいでした。3枚で良いのに14枚も届いてました。


20Mが7枚、12Mが3枚

4枚とも同一のQSO

同じ日時のデータはeQSL側で重複を排除してくれるはずですが、秒台が異なるのかなとADIFファイルを見てみましたが日時に秒台は付いて無いです。eQSL側の不具合かも?

Contact a Support Volunteer で質問してみます。「eQSLのサポートについて」を読むと、日本語だと文字化けするようなので、英語かローマ字で書かないと駄目らしい。ボランティアなので、対応には時間が掛かるみたいです。

--

JI3KDH 杉山OMから連絡が即日有りました。調べるには両者のコールサインが必要らしい。コンタクトのフォームで自分のコールサインは伝わるので、相手のコールサインを書いて置けば調べれるようです。宜しくお願いします m(__)m。

--

再度連絡が有り、重複データは削除したとの事です。InBoxに残していたのでリロードしてみると重複は解消していました。原因ははっきりしないようですが、サーバー側とアップロード側のタイミングで発生することがあるみたいです。今回は重複数が多かったので何かバグったのかと思ったけど、そう言えば何度か2枚届いた事は有ったような気もします。日時まで同じだったか記憶が無いけど、今度重複が有ったら良く確認する事にしよう。

-- 2022/06/05

また重複が発生、今回は2枚です。


サムネイルのリンク先を確認してみると、全く同じURLでした。片方だけ既読にしたらどうなるかの確認をしてみると、片方だけアーカイブに移りました。もう片方はInBoxに残ったままです。残った方を既読にしたら、2つともアーカイブに移りました。やっぱりこの不具合は面倒ですね。3つ以上ダブったら報告する事にしよう!

YQ60YODXC: Not Found In My Log on 24MHz

 ログに載っていないeQSLです。3バンド分来てますが、12Mのみ載ってません。 InBox: YQ60YODXC on 12M 202408_ALL.TXTから該当部分を抽出しました。 ---------- 202408_ALL.TXT 20240802_191300 -10 ...